7 VinesVineyard Wedding in Stillwater, MN | Here’s what I love about it

If you’re dreaming of a romantic vineyard wedding in Minnesota, 7 Vines Vineyard is one of the most beautiful and sought-after venues near Stillwater. Known for its rolling vineyards, panoramic views, and upscale, intimate feel, it’s the perfect setting for couples who want a refined yet relaxed wedding day.

Why couples (and I) love 7 Vines Vineyard

Surrounded by lush vineyards and open skies, 7 Vines offers both indoor and outdoor ceremony options, giving couples flexibility no matter the season. The pergola with a louvered canopy creates a stunning ceremony backdrop, while the elegant indoor space is perfect for receptions.

Ceremony indoor and outdoor options

One of the biggest advantages of a 7 Vines Vineyard wedding is the variety of spaces. You can host your ceremony outdoors overlooking the vines or move inside for a more intimate setting. The indoor space is bright, modern, and perfect for hosting dinner and dancing.

Best Photo locations at 7 Vines Vineyard

From a photography perspective, 7 Vines Vineyard is a dream. The vineyard rows create natural leading lines, the open skies allow for stunning sunset portraits, and the modern architecture adds a clean, timeless feel to your gallery. The golden hour light here is especially beautiful.

Tips on getting Married at 7 Vines

  • Plan on sunset photos in the vineyard, I promise you will not be disappointed
  • Consider what season you are getting married for your ceremony; the outdoor space is beautiful, but indoors has a cozy vibe that is especially beautiful for winter weddings
  • Make sure you are utilizing all the spaces for photos. Don’t forget the staircase as well as the cooler with all the vats!

Over the years I have loved photographing at 7 vines. The staff is incredible and as a vendor they have always worked at helping me find the best locations to shoot on the wedding day, as well as just being incredible and professional individuals! It offers so much variety in one location while still feeling elevated and relaxed!

    Redeemed Farm:: Wedding Venue

    Looking for a beautiful farm venue? Look no further than Redeemed Farm in Scandia, MN. A perfect location in between Taylor’s Falls and Stillwater, this location comes with so many different locations for photography.

    One white barn and one red with a vineyard, field and gorgeous location for getting ready photos, you will not be disappointed. Your entire day based in one location and a photographer’s (well this one for sure!) dream to shoot in, add Redeemed Farm to your list of venues to look at as you hunt for the perfect location for your wedding, and I hope to be photographing you there!

        Champagne… not just for drinking

        One of my very favorite things brides have asked about recently are champagne shots! Not only do they make for great wedding party photos, but awesome expression shots! If you decide to bring champagne and use it for photos here are a few tips::

        1. Buy the cheapest bottles, they are usually more fizzy and really all you are doing is shaking the bottle and letting it fly.
        2. Try, if you can, to do this shot after the ceremony. Typically champagne flies everywhere and with that it goes everywhere! The last time a bride did this with me, champagne went all over me and a few of the bridesmaids!
        3. Bring a few bottles. Chances are the first bottle won’t work as well as you hoped, and better to have another bottle to have more fun with
        4. Hype up the photo! Typically I prompt the wedding party to yell and shout as the couple is opening the bottle. Makes for great shots and really a LOT of laughter!
        5. Try to have the groom open the bottle. Brides, you probably don’t want to get anything on your dress, so stand back and let him do the work!

        Just some tips for such great fun photos!
